Output 626730cc5c7ec495cc7c06f126a32ed9a8d76c9048dd4167068d1ac7c9a98961:1

value
10890393
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1b989de1b392ca437cf1324ec64105cef88924ed OP_EQUALVERIFY OP_CHECKSIG
address
13Wv5BB1CFqjmt32rGp1JgJUKeBiGLj2dK
transaction
626730cc5c7ec495cc7c06f126a32ed9a8d76c9048dd4167068d1ac7c9a98961
spent
true